Stansted: Passenger Numbers Up 4%

Stansted Airport handled almost 4% more passengers last month than in March 2012, figures show.

Now owned by Manchester Airports Group, the Essex airport saw more than 1.34 million passengers pass through in March 2013.

This was 3.8% more than in March last year, with planes flying 79% full last month compared with 77% in March 2012.

Stansted handled more than 17.5 million passengers in the 12 months ending in March 2013 - a fall of 1.8% on the previous 12-month total.

A Stansted spokesman said: "The passenger figures for March 2013 reflect a good monthly operational performance and a solid winter schedule overall. It's encouraging to see monthly passenger numbers in growth.''
